Improved Safety Measures:

Ridesharing companies have a responsibility to prioritize the safety of their drivers and passengers. They should continually evaluate and update safety protocols to eliminate sexual assault and violence.
Various important safety measures include:

a) Rigorous background checks: Comoplete background checks should be performed on employees to identify any previous criminal activity or behavior issues.

b) Driver and passenger verification: Using robust identification procedures, like identifying user identities with biometric data, can help minimize the opportunity of unauthorized access to the platform.

c) Safety features: Both Uber and Lyft have rolled out safety features, such as emergency buttons, real-time monitoring, and two-way ratings, to increase transparency and allow rapid replies to possible incidents.

d) Education and training: Providing comprehensive training programs to drivers and customers regarding safety awareness, crime dealing, and reporting procedures is essential. Promoting a culture of zero tolerance for sexual assault and violence within the ridesharing community is important.

Persistent Law Enforcement Involvement:

Legal agencies play a critical role in fighting sexual assault and violence inside the ridesharing community. They may collaborate closely with ridesharing companies to launch effective protocols to prevent and address such crimes.

Some key steps for law enforcement agencies include:

a) Enhanced reporting mechanisms: Creating streamlined reporting channels and ensuring confidentiality for victims encourages reporting and helps in establishing a comprehensive database of occurrences.

b) Committed task forces: Establishing special task forces focused on ridesharing violence creates better communication, investigation, and enforcement activity.

c) Frequent patrols and surveillance: Having targeted patrols in territory with frequent ridesharing activity can deter potential offenders and enhance the overall safety of the community.

d) Collaborative partnerships: Encouraging open more info lines of communication and collaboration among ridesharing organizations, law enforcement agencies, and local communities fosters a more robust response to sexual assault and violence.
